What Cyber Insurance Covers for Texas Title Professionals

Our Cyber Insurance solutions for Texas-based companies cover:

  • Data Breaches affecting escrow records, client information, and personnel files
  • Business Email Compromise resulting in fraudulent wire transfers
  • Ransomware Attacks that lock down your critical systems
  • Cyber Extortion threats aimed at leaking sensitive data
  • Fines and Legal Defense related to Texas privacy laws and federal regulations
  • Business Interruption Losses caused by cyberattacks
  • Third-Party Liability for clients, lenders, or partners impacted by a breach

Texas Cyber Insurance Coverage Highlights

🔍Coverage Area✅ What’s Protected
Data Breach ResponseNotification costs, credit monitoring, forensic investigations, and legal support
Business InterruptionReimbursement for lost revenue during cyberattacks
Ransomware & ExtortionAssistance with ransom payments, system recovery, and negotiations
Funds Transfer FraudProtection from phishing scams and fraudulent wire transfers
Social Engineering SchemesCoverage for employee-targeted scams leading to unauthorized access or payments
Regulatory Compliance CostsDefense and fines related to violations of Texas and federal privacy laws
Third-Party Legal ClaimsProtection against lawsuits from affected clients, lenders, and vendors

How does Cyber Insurance differ from E&O Insurance?

E&O protects against professional mistakes. Cyber Insurance protects against hacking, phishing, ransomware, and other tech-driven risks.
